We’re seeking a well-rounded culinary leader with strong back-of-house cooking expertise, paired with front-of-house hospitality and customer service experience. The ideal candidate brings a passion for delivering exceptional dining experiences, both behind the scenes and in the dining room.
Candidates should have proven knowledge of budgeting, food cost management, and leading large, diverse teams in a fast-paced environment.
Salary range $78-83k plus eligible for 10% leadership bonus program
Responsibilities:
- Develops and implements food services policies, procedures, and job descriptions.
- Plans menus and menu cycles according to cultural and regional food preferences, and resident dietary guidelines. Adjusts recipes to appropriate yield.
- Monitors the quality and consistency of the food to include food temperatures, portion control, palatability and attractiveness of food, and implements changes to ensure quality according to established standards.
- Observes workers engaged in preparing, portioning, and garnishing foods to ensure that methods of cooking and garnishing and sizes of portions are as prescribed.
- Cooks and carves meats, and prepares dishes.
- Orders food and chemical supplies for the kitchen; receives and validates all food deliveries against order form.
- Inventories food items monthly.
- Conducts regular Quality Assurance Audits.
- Practices safe and sanitary food handling.
- Practices all safety and loss prevention procedures.
- Negotiates and signs food service agreements with vendors.
- Selects, schedules, and conducts orientation and in-service educational programs for personnel.
- Monitors monthly expenditures to include explanation of significant variances to ensure compliance with budget.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in culinary arts program preferred.
- Minimum of 5 years of management experience in a food service environment.
- Must have successfully completed food safety training.
- Ability to handle multiple priorities and work in a fast paced environment.
- Proficient organizational skills and ability to meet deadlines.
- Strong computer skills.
- Provides leadership by exhibiting confidence in self and others; inspires and motivates others to perform well.
